SECTION 19.205.  DEEDS EXEMPTED FROM TAX.
   Provided that a declaration is filed pursuant to Section 19.202, the following deeds shall be exempt from the tax imposed by this subchapter:
   A.   Deeds representing real estate conveyances pursuant to contracts duly executed and in full force and effect on or before April 30, 1996;
   B.   Deeds relating to real property acquired by any governmental body or from any governmental body or deeds to or documents relating to property or interests transferred between governmental bodies; or deeds or trust documents, in which the Administrators of Veterans' Affairs of the United States of America is the grantee pursuant to a foreclosure proceeding [Note: Deeds to any corporation, society, association, foundation or institution organized and operated exclusively for charitable, religious or educational purposes and, shall not be exempt from payment of this tax.];
   C.   Deeds which secure debt or other obligation;
   D.   Deeds which, without additional consideration, confirm, correct, modify, or supplement a deed previously recorded;
   E.   Deeds where the actual consideration is less than One Hundred Dollars ($100);
   F.   Tax deeds;
   G.   Deeds of release of property which is security for a debt or other obligation;
   H.   Deeds of partition;
   J.   Deeds made pursuant to mergers, consolidations, or transfers or sales of substantially all of the assets of corporations pursuant to Federally authorized plans of reorganization;
   K.   Deeds made by a subsidiary corporation to its parent for no consideration other than the cancellation or surrender of the subsidiary's stock;
   L.   Deeds wherein there is an actual exchange of real estate and trust documents wherein there is an actual exchange of beneficial interests, except that the money difference or money's worth paid from one or the other shall not be exempt from the tax;
   M.   Deeds representing transfers subject to the imposition of a documentary stamp imposed by the government of the United States; and/or
   N.   Deeds issued to a holder of a mortgage pursuant to a mortgage foreclosure proceeding or pursuant to a transfer in lieu of foreclosure.
(Ord. 328, passed 4-10-96; Am. Ord. 341, passed 5-8-96; Am. Ord. 549, passed 11-18-2005)
